Engineering and Technology Management (MSEM)

Bridge Engineering and Business—Lead Projects, People, and Progress.

Designed for technically minded professionals ready to step into leadership, this interdisciplinary program blends engineering, management, and analytics, giving you the tools to solve complex problems, make data-driven decisions, and lead high-impact teams in today's fast-paced business environment. Two options exist: Course-work only and Thesis/Practicum.

You’ll build expertise in mathematical modeling, statistical analysis, systems design, risk management, and financial planning, skills that are in high demand across industries. If your goal is to lead major projects, manage innovation, or optimize operations, this program provides the foundation for success.

Choose from five tailored concentrations to match your career goals:

  • Engineering Management
  • Management of Technology
  • Construction
  • Data Science
  • Aviation Management

Each concentration equips you with the technical depth and leadership skills needed to thrive in a wide range of industries, from engineering and construction to tech and finance.
